gpt4 book ai didi

css - Bootstrap 3 导航链接在大屏幕上不内联

转载 作者:行者123 更新时间:2023-11-28 08:13:14 25 4
gpt4 key购买 nike

我正在将父主题的导航更改为 bootstrap 默认值(我正在创建子主题,而父主题已经使用了 bootstrap)父主题在 functions.php 中已经有 Bootstrap 代码(还有一堆我不需要的其他导航 js 文件)所以我将 header.php 复制到子主题中并将导航信息替换为默认值。

除了在正常大小的屏幕上链接堆叠在另一个之上而不是旁边之外,一切都在功能上运行良好。并且 :hover 状态(背景颜色)点亮了导航栏的整个宽度。当我使用默认代码(未链接到 wordpress 菜单)时,它工作正常。但是当我添加 wp 代码时,它会堆叠链接。

        <div class="collapse navbar-collapse navbar-ex1-collapse"> 
<?php /* Primary navigation */
wp_nav_menu( array(
'menu' => 'top_menu',
'depth' => 2,
'container' => false,
'menu_class' => 'nav',
//Process nav menu using our custom nav walker
'walker' => new wp_bootstrap_navwalker())
);
?>
</div>

我没有更改 style.css 或 functions.php 中的任何内容,只是添加了代码行

require_once('wp_bootstrap_navwalker.php');

因为父主题没有。

最佳答案

尝试将 navbar-nav 添加到您的菜单类中

<div class="collapse navbar-collapse navbar-ex1-collapse"> 
<?php /* Primary navigation */
wp_nav_menu( array(
'menu' => 'top_menu',
'depth' => 2,
'container' => false,
'menu_class' => 'nav navbar-nav',
//Process nav menu using our custom nav walker
'walker' => new wp_bootstrap_navwalker())
);
?>
</div>

关于css - Bootstrap 3 导航链接在大屏幕上不内联,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29140620/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com